Tint can definitely cause this problem; especially the less expensive ones (no offense intended).

I had a used car that came with el cheapo limo tint and it was crazy reflective at night - could barely see out of the car.

Stripped that crap off and put some 3M CS (color stable) limo tint on. Way better. Been a fan of 3M CS ever since, even though it's a lot more expensive.
